Generations Selects has never done original moulds like Armada Prime, only ever repaints and retools. Not to mention Armada Prime is a Commander Class, a big ticket item that's meant to be one of the centre-pieces of the Legacy toyline, it would be silly to put him in a line of niche repaints, or at least the first use of the mould. Nemesis Prime or the Powerlinx colours would be a better fit for a line like Selects.

Anyway, this cult following is also why 3H tried twice (and failed twice) to give him a new toy for BotCon, and why they used him in the Wreckers comic series with the body of their first toy proposal.



He didn't finally get a toy until BotCon 2014, when Fun Pub finally made the dreams of many a G1 fan a reality.

For many, this new, G1-accurate Devcon toy made by Hasbro proper has been a long time coming.
